Royal family card games have been the subject of many well-known tales & anecdotes over the ages, captivating people's interest worldwide. Henry VIII of England, who was well-known for his fondness for card games and gambling, is the subject of one such tale. King Henry reportedly lost a significant amount of money playing cards with his courtiers, which sparked a furious dispute and ultimately led to the enactment of a new law that forbade gambling among the nobility. This story serves to highlight the significant risks and strong feelings that are frequently associated with royal card games. Another well-known tale concerns Russia's Empress Catherine the Great, who loved playing cards and frequently threw lavish card parties at her palace. There are rumors and gossip in the royal court about Catherine's alleged win of a sizable sum of money from one of her courtiers in a game of baccarat.

With origins in the Middle Ages, card games have long been a favorite amusement among royal families. Royalty and nobility would get together to play chess & tarot, among other games. In the fourteenth century, King Charles VI of France is reported to have been an avid card gamer, the first known example of royalty playing card games.

Card games, such as baccarat, whist, and piquet, became increasingly popular among aristocrats during the Renaissance. With lavish parties and tournaments held in European palaces and castles throughout the 18th and 19th centuries, card games became an essential part of royal court life. Royal families in Russia, England, France, and Spain were especially well-known for their love of card games, frequently participating in friendly contests and high-stakes wagering. Many royal families still engage in card games as a social and recreational activity, demonstrating how this tradition has endured into the present day.

Royal families still use card games extensively today as a way for members to unwind and mingle in a private environment. It's well known that a lot of modern royals like to play card games to relax from their official obligations. For instance, it has been reported that Queen Elizabeth II of England frequently throws bridge parties at Buckingham Palace, inviting close friends & family members to join her for a fun-filled evening of friendly competition. Similar to this, other European royalty members are frequently spotted playing in charity poker tournaments or going to prestigious baccarat events.
